Buffalo Chicken Dip

Buffalo chicken dip is the lazy person’s trick for serving Buffalo wings for a crowd. You get all the tangy, fiery flavors of hot wings coated in a rich, creamy dip. You know it’s good when it’s just as delicious on celery as it is on chips! And maybe best of all, you won’t go through a tower of napkins while enjoying it! But what makes this the ultimate? It’s not the sauce or the cheese — it all comes down to the chicken.

When you’re hosting a party — be it game day or board game night — the aim is to set up a spread everyone enjoys. Usually, there’s no better way to guarantee satisfaction than by including hot wings. But hot wings for a crowd get cold fast, you never order enough, and inevitably you have to contend with that pile of bones. Buffalo chicken dip gives you all the flavor of hot wings in the form of a dip, and everyone loves dip!

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 2 large)
  • 3/4 cup water
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, cubed
  • 3/4 cup ranch or blue cheese dressing
  • 1/2 to 3/4 cup hot sauce, such as Cholula or Frank's RedHot®
  • 3 ounces shredded sharp cheddar cheese (about 3/4 cup)
  • Crumbed blue cheese, for garnish
  • Tortilla chips, corn chips, celery sticks, for serving

Prep Time:
10 minutes
Cook Time:
10 minutes
Total Time:
20 minutes
